Mr. Speaker, I rise today to pay tribute to a great American woman who has served our Nation and my State so admirably throughout many decades. Sandra Day O'Connor is an American icon and was a trailblazer for thousands of women to pursue and achieve their dreams. This amazing woman was born in 1930 and grew up on the Lazy B Ranch in southeastern Arizona. She went on to serve in the Arizona Attorney General's office and then as the county's first female State senate majority leader in the Arizona legislature. After being elected as a judge to the Maricopa County Superior Court, she was nominated by President Ronald Reagan as America's first female Supreme Court Justice. She always showed courage, leadership, and independence throughout her time in government. Her contributions to the fabric of this Nation will be cherished for generations to come. ____________________
